Understanding the Mechanics of Unlocking Excel’s Hidden Power

At its core, unlocking Excel’s hidden power involves using Excel’s built-in formulas and functions to create custom validation rules. These rules can be used to restrict or validate user input, ensuring accuracy and consistency in large datasets. For instance, a validation rule can be used to check if a date is within a certain range or if a value falls within a specific range.

The 4-step formula to create custom validation rules is as follows:

  • Step 1: Identify the data range: This step involves determining the specific range of cells that requires validation.
  • Step 2: Choose a validation rule: Depending on the requirements, you can choose from a variety of validation rules, such as checking for dates, numbers, text, or a combination of these.
  • Step 3: Apply the validation rule: This step involves applying the chosen validation rule to the identified data range using Excel’s built-in formulas and functions.
  • Step 4: Test and refine the validation rule: The final step involves testing the validation rule to ensure that it is working as intended and making any necessary adjustments.
